### Step 6 — Plugin Integration (Chalkrow Solver)

Plugins extend the timetable solver via the Bramleigh hook API. Register your hook manifest, then run `chalkrow plugins lint` — the deploy aborts on any manifest warning. Hooks execute in a sandbox with no filesystem access; all state goes through the solver's context object. Your plugin authenticates to the hook broker once at load time, never per request. Place the broker credential on the following line of your plugin's `.env`:

vault entry, fadup-tagag: RELAY_SECRET8=2fd92179

### Account Recovery — Quillworks Queue Cutover

Context for the weekly sync: while we replace the homegrown Spoolbox job queue with Quillworks, the migration service account may lock if token rotation races the cutover. If that happens, do not re-run the bootstrap script, as it enqueues duplicate jobs. Instead, open the recovery console, select the Spoolbox-migration account, and enter the recovery passphrase exactly as written below.

unlock words, hahaf-fajeg: quenmir-belius

Quarterly Planning Note — Retail Pilot

For the finance team. The pilot with Hollenbeck Stores enters its second quarter in April. Spend to date is tracking 4% under the approved envelope, largely due to delayed signage costs. Revenue per participating store averages 12,300 monthly against a 13,000 target. We intend to hold current pricing through the pilot's end. Accrual treatment for the co-marketing fund is unchanged. A confidential planning item appears below.

confidential, kahog-bawif: The northern region missed its Pramir quota by 20.0 percent last quarter. Casaxek Freight plans to lower the Fraion list price by 41.5 percent in December. The finance team signed off on a budget of $236.4 million for Project Druius. The renewal with Fenysix Partners closes at $91.3 million a year, 2.1 percent below the last contract.

**Ticket: Config drift on ProctorLine queue workers**

Hey Dara — noticed the exam-proctoring queue workers in prod no longer match what's in the deploy repo. Someone hand-tweaked retry limits during the Velmont exam crunch and never backported it, so last night's release stomped half the changes and the queue backed up. Before we cut the hotfix, we should agree on a canonical set. For reference, here's what the prod workers are actually running right now:

config for bafog-fajog:
oliix:
  log_level: error
  metrics_host: metrics.oliix.zemvarsys.internal
  pool_size: 4